HTML5和CSS3是網(wǎng)頁設(shè)計的兩個重要標(biāo)準(zhǔn),它們提供了豐富的功能和樣式選項,使得網(wǎng)頁更加生動、兼容性和可擴(kuò)展性更強(qiáng),在HTML5和CSS3中,節(jié)點遍歷是一個重要的操作,它可以幫助我們輕松地選擇和操作網(wǎng)頁中的元素。
在HTML5中,我們可以通過Document Object Model(DOM)來遍歷節(jié)點,DOM將網(wǎng)頁文檔表示為一個樹形結(jié)構(gòu),其中每個節(jié)點都是一個對象,具有屬性和方法,我們可以通過JavaScript來操作這些節(jié)點,例如選擇節(jié)點、添加節(jié)點、刪除節(jié)點等。
在CSS3中,我們可以利用選擇器來遍歷節(jié)點,CSS選擇器是一種用于選擇網(wǎng)頁中元素的方法,它可以通過元素的名稱、屬性、位置等多種方式來選擇元素,我們可以使用CSS選擇器來篩選出符合條件的元素,并對其進(jìn)行樣式設(shè)置或操作。
無論是通過HTML5的DOM還是CSS3的選擇器,節(jié)點遍歷都是實現(xiàn)網(wǎng)頁交互和動態(tài)效果的重要手段,通過學(xué)習(xí)和掌握這些技術(shù),我們可以更加靈活地控制和操作網(wǎng)頁元素,打造出更加生動、交互性更強(qiáng)的網(wǎng)頁應(yīng)用。